Pembroke Pat Posted January 17, 2005 Posted January 17, 2005 and its cheaper to make diesel Diesel - distill in Crude Unit - Hydrotreat (remove sulphur) - Blend - Sell Petrol - Distill in Crude Unit - Hydrotreat (remove sulphur and nitrogen) - Reform, Isomerise, Crack, Alkylate, Ok so there are more processes to make petrol than diesel but you can't make diesel without making petrol ( i.e. it all comes from crude oil) so you are back to supply and demand.
